How to KICKSTART a Slow Metabolism!

Being metabolically challenged is pretty common in this world. There are apps for the tech inclined, and there is no shortage of research and literature available on the subject that may provide advice on how to accelerate and enhance the metabolism to assist in weight loss. There a ton of things that can recharge metabolism and  assist in burning off unwanted and troublesome fat. That being said, even though there is an overwhelming amount of advice and tips, the true secret in how to kick start the metabolism lies within the foods you eat. Vitamins and minerals play an important role in how fast or slow the metabolism is.

 Avoid yo-yo diets that offer big gains quickly. The results are temporary and always result in an even greater weight gain when you stop. Try to prevent the body from experiencing damaging lows and highs by avoiding these diets such as low calorie diets, or any diet void of health carbs and proteins which are actually metabolism slowing. Slow and steady does indeed win the race, and it applies to healthy, sustainable weight loss efforts. To speed up the metabolism in a safe manner it will take time, it is important that you consume adequate amounts of food, water, and to exercise daily to prevent the loss of muscle during weight loss. Quick diets, yo-yo diets and such only serve to hurt the body in the long run by decreasing muscle mass. Yes they may help you lose weight rapidly, maybe, BUT they are deceptive, when you lose weight too quickly you are losing muscle mass which is crucial to burning calories!

 It can becomes harder for the body to maintain and produce muscle tissue consuming enough protein will help to build and maintain muscles keeping the metabolism regulated.  Studies show that every pound of muscle will use around 6 calories a day to sustain itself alone, meaning that the more muscle you have, the higher your resting metabolic rate will be. 

Always find time to fit in exercise. Incorporating aerobic workouts such as kickboxing and Zumba will help you burn more calories, the more intense the workout is, the more calories you will burn helping to boost the metabolism. Strength training increases muscle mass, which will not only make you stronger, but adds to muscle which burns calories even when you are at rest. Studies show that regular exercise has huge health benefits such as the alleviation of lipotoxicity which can decrease lipids in the body and improve metabolism. 

Hot showers are most enjoyable and relaxing true, but cold showers can serve to rev up the metabolism. Cold water can be somewhat shocking to the body helping to kick starting the cardiovascular system which can boost metabolism for the day. Significant generation of biochemical and physiological changes in the body such as increasing blood pressure, heart rate, peripheral catecholamine concentration and metabolism are known to occur by submerging in cold water.

 Not only is green tea delicious and soothing but it provides a big metabolism boost. For certain people one study has shown that drinking 4 cups of green tea each day led to reductions in weight and systolic blood pressure, as the catechins found in green tea are an antioxidant that triggers the release of fat from fat cells, and helps to speed the liver's ability to turn fat into energy.

 Sleep plays a crucial role in the way the metabolism functions. Not getting enough sleep can affect how the body is able to metabolise energy from food that contain carbs. Lack of sleep causes changes to upregulation of appetite, glucose metabolism, and decreased energy expenditure in the body. Upwards of 30% of adults between 30 to 64 years of age report getting less than 6 hours of sleep per night. Unfortunately this correlates with the spreading obesity epidemic. Weight gained by lack of sleep will be caused by the upregulation of your appetite from insufficient sleep which will create more time in which to eat and a decrease in energy expenditure. If you have ever noticed that the less you sleep the more unhealthy foods you crave, that is the reason.

 There are many way to fix a slow metabolism in a healthy way.  Many supplements too can assist in energy expenditure and calorie burning but they depend upon your metabolic type.
